The History of Dermatophytosis in Humans
Dermatophilosis is an uncommon skin infection in humans caused by bacteria of the genus Dermatophilus. To date, cases reported in the scientific literature have been linked mainly to people in contact with animals, particularly in elephant sanctuaries in Thailand and in aquatic environments, where the bacteria can spread more easily because they release zoospores — microscopic, motile forms that move through humid conditions — Vicente Descalzo-Jorro told Univadis Spain, part of Medscape’s Professional network.
Descalzo-Jorro is an internal medicine specialist working in the sexually transmitted infection (STI)/HIV unit at Drassanes-Hospital Vall d’Hebron in Barcelona, Spain. His primary research interest is in emerging sexually transmissible infections.
Cases in Barcelona
To date, “10 cases have been confirmed in Barcelona between December 2025 and April 2026, and there are two highly probable cases pending confirmation from late May,” Descalzo-Jorro noted.
The patients were men who have sex with men and presented with mild skin lesions, including rashes, papules, or nodules, most commonly affecting the genital area, groin, thighs, or beard region — all sites potentially exposed to skin-to-skin contact during sexual activity. All patients responded well to antibiotic treatment and recovered without complications.
Clinical, epidemiologic, and genomic findings from the nine cases diagnosed between December 2025 and March 2026, published in Emerging Infectious Diseases, point to possible person-to-person transmission in the setting of intimate or sexual contact.
It is also highly likely that the number of cases will continue to rise. Since news of the dermatophytosis cases in Barcelona became public, many people with lesions consistent with the infection have sought medical consultation — a sign of how important it is for the public to be well informed about health issues.
Saunas and Geographic Mobility: Key Factors in Transmission
The emergence of cases took the Drassanes-Vall d’Hebron STI unit by surprise. “At first, the detection in December of the first case following a microbiological culture from a person with skin lesions seemed somewhat anecdotal to us, and we had to begin researching because none of us were familiar with dermatophytosis. However, within a week we detected two more cases, and Vall d’Hebron Hospital reported two additional cases, which put us on high alert. All these cases involved men who had recently visited saunas to have sex with other men, who had not traveled or been in contact with animals, which is why the hypothesis of human-to-human transmission gained significant traction,” explained Descalzo -Jorro.
The fact that they had visited saunas to engage in sexual contact is a key factor in explaining these infections as saunas are humid environments that facilitate the transmission of zoospores.
Descalzo-Jorro explained, the hypothesis, therefore, is that an unidentified man traveled to Southeast Asia, came into contact with infected elephants in humid environments, and then, after returning to Europe — where cases have also been detected in Lyon and Paris — went to a sauna to have sexual contact with other men, thereby initiating the chain of transmission.
This hypothesis of a recent common origin is reinforced by the fact that microbiological and genomic analysis of the samples indicated that the identified microorganisms were very similar to one another and, in turn, very different from the strains identified to date, “so it is likely that we are dealing with a new species of Dermatophilus,” said Descalzo -Jorro.
Measures to Be Taken
As has been seen with other recent emerging diseases such as hantavirus, mpox, and COVID, globalization facilitates their emergence and spread. “However, there is nothing we can do about this: society is becoming increasingly globalized, so we must focus on prevention and detecting cases as early as possible,” Descalzo-Jorro explained.
In this context, the Study Group on STIs of the Spanish Society of Infectious Diseases and Clinical Microbiology has distributed an informational document to its members detailing these cases of dermatophytosis and another similar cluster detected simultaneously in Lyon and Paris. The document notes that the disease may be emerging as a transmissible bacterial dermatosis within sexual networks with high exposure. Following this report, researchers have become aware of new compatible cases in other cities across Spain, including Madrid and Guipúzcoa as well as elsewhere in Europe, suggesting that this is not strictly a local phenomenon and that we may be facing an emerging skin infection that is likely underdiagnosed.
Therefore, “although further studies are still needed to precisely determine the scope and transmission mechanisms involved, it is important to increase clinical suspicion of compatible skin lesions, promote the collection of microbiological samples, and foster coordinated surveillance among STI, microbiology, and public health units,” concluded Descalzo-Jorro.
